Luxottica splits. The Group's Board of Directors yesterday approved the project for the partial demerger of the subsidiary Luxottica Srl in favor of Luxottica Group Spa. Based on the project, the main assets of the Srl (i.e. the license agreements with the main fashion houses and the distribution) will be assigned by demerger to the parent company as part of the group's financial restructuring project.

Safilo, meanwhile, announces the arrival of a Della Valle school manager in the role of Global Head of House Brands. This is Nicola Giorgi, who will report directly to CEO Roberto Vedovotto. Giorgi joins Safilo from the Tod's Group, where he was general manager of the Hogan brand.
